General membership rules

         
 

1. Members should be prompt with their dues.

         
 

2. Clothing on court shall be reasonable and appropriate. Footwear shall comply with sports hall regulations.

         
 

3. Members must help with erecting and recovering posts and nets and equipment.

         
 

4. Any children attending club nights must be supervised at all times to ensure the safety of everyone

         
 

5. On court warm-up time should be limited whenever there are more people than court space.

         
 

6. Members should not walk onto court boundaries when games are in progress.

         
 

7. The committee reserves the right to refuse admission to any member or person on the grounds of unreasonable behaviour, especially if the safety of others is compromised. Any member, who exhibits such behaviour or jeopardize the use of club facilities, may be asked by the committee to leave the club without a refund of registration fees.

         
 

8. Members and their guests are personally liable for any damage that they do to the playing surface or any other school property. All damage, however minor, must be reported to a Committee Member.

         
 

9. No smoking is allowed in or on school property.

         
 

10. There shall be a right of appeal to the committee against any decision by an officer of the club.

         
 

This is an extract from from Castle Bromwich Badminton Club Constitution.
